Lonny is an English name that is often considered a diminutive of the name Alonzo or Lonson, which originates from the Old Germanic name "Alphons" meaning "noble and ready." The name Lonny became popular in English-speaking countries in the 20th century.

  • Famous Namesakes: Lonny Price-Director, Lonnie Donegan-Musician, Lonnie Johnson-Guitarist, Lonnie Walker-Basketball Player, Lonnie G. Bunch III-Historian.
  • Gender: While traditionally considered more of a male name, Lonny can occasionally be seen used for females, depending on cultural context.

The name Lonny saw its peak in popularity in the mid-20th century amongst English-speaking countries but has since declined, making it a more unique and vintage choice for naming a child in modern times.
